2. 为什么需要修改MySQL编码?
3. MySQL编码的种类有哪些?
4. 如何查看MySQL编码?
5. 如何修改MySQL编码?
6. 修改MySQL编码的注意事项
7. 如何解决乱码问题?
1. 什么是MySQL编码?
MySQL编码是指MySQL数据库中数据存储所采用的字符集,包括字符集和校对规则。它决定了数据库中数据的存储和显示方式。
2. 为什么需要修改MySQL编码?
由于不同的语言和地区使用的字符集不同,如果MySQL编码和应用程序编码不一致,就会造成乱码和数据不完整等问题。因此,需要修改MySQL编码以适应不同的需求。
3. MySQL编码的种类有哪些?
MySQL支持多种编码,包括UTF-8、GBK、GB2312等。其中,UTF-8是最常用的编码方式,它可以表示世界上所有的字符,而GBK和GB2312主要用于中文编码。
4. 如何查看MySQL编码?
可以通过以下命令查看MySQL编码:
SHOW VARIABLES LIKE ‘character%’;%’;
其中,character_set_server表示MySQL服务器的默认编码,而character_set_database表示当前数据库的编码。
5. 如何修改MySQL编码?
可以通过以下步骤修改MySQL编码:
(1)备份数据库yf文件,添加以下内容:t]
default-character-set=utf8ysql]
default-character-set=utf8ysqld]
character-set-server=utf8eral_ci
(3)重启MySQL服务
(4)修改数据库编码,使用以下命令:ameeral_ci;
(5)修改表编码,使用以下命令:ameeral_ci;
6. 修改MySQL编码的注意事项
(1)修改编码会影响已有数据,因此需要备份数据;
(2)修改编码后需要重启MySQL服务;
(3)修改编码后需要修改数据库和表的编码。
7. 如何解决乱码问题?
如果在修改MySQL编码后仍然出现乱码问题,可以尝试以下方法:
(1)检查应用程序编码是否与MySQL编码一致;
(2)检查数据库、表、字段的编码是否正确;
(3)检查数据是否正确插入数据库;
(4)使用转码函数进行转换,如CONVERT()、CAST()等。
如果觉得《MySQL修改编码(详解MySQL修改字符集的方法) php mysql 脚本执行》对你有帮助,请点赞、收藏,并留下你的观点哦!